Sqoop是一个用于在Hadoop生态系统和关系型数据库之间进行数据传输的工具。它提供了一种简单的方法来将关系型数据库中的数据导入到Hadoop集群中,也可以将Hadoop集群中的数据导出到关系型数据库中。在这篇文章中,我们将介绍如何使用Sqoop在MySQL上执行DML(数据操作语言)操作,包括插入、更新和删除数据。
首先,确保已经正确安装和配置了Sqoop。你可以从Apache Sqoop的官方网站下载并遵循相应的安装指南进行安装。
接下来,我们将使用Sqoop命令行界面(CLI)来执行DML操作。打开终端或命令提示符,并输入以下命令以导入Sqoop所需的所有JAR文件:
sqoop import --connect jdbc:mysql://localhost/mydatabase --username root --password your_password --driver com.mysql.jdbc.Driver --table mytable -m 1
请注意,上述命令中的jdbc:mysql://localhost/mydatabase
需要根据你的MySQL数据库的连接信息进行相应的调整。--username
和--password
参数用于指定数据库的用户名和密码,--driver
参数指定MySQL JDBC驱动程序的类名,--table